BERTONE WHITE RICE A Garland
Bertone is the oldest rice variety currently known and cultivated in Italy.
Bertone BIANCO, The balance of starchy components,
allows for short cooking times,
Obviously, cooking times may vary depending on the cooking method, the type of recipe, habits and preferences.
Some of our general instructions: 10 minutes of boiling in a common pot,
12 minutes for the classic risotto and 5 minutes in a pressure cooker.
Belonging to the “superfine long A” group,
It was first cultivated by Count Leonardi de'Decurioni in 1820.
The long years of abandonment, before the recent reintroduction,
make it a rarity today .
In the kitchen its versatility allows you to enjoy it
in various recipes, from risottos to fresh summer salads.
An ancient rice with large grains, even “finer” than Carnaroli.
